Главная
Регистрация
Вход
Воскресенье
19.11.2017
06:05
Приветствую Вас, Гость | RSS

Меню сайта

Категории раздела
Основы работы в среде C++ Builder.Основы языка Си++ [7]
Операторы ветвления и операторы передачи управления [7]
Операторы цикла и операторы передачи управления [15]
Одномерные массивы [15]
Многомерные массивы [7]
Указатели.Динамическое распределение памяти [15]
Функции [4]
Строки [3]
Функция Main [15]
Типы данных,определяемые пользователем [1]
Потоки ввода/вывода [0]
Объектно-ориентированное программирование [0]
Справочные материалы [2]

Форма входа


Наш опрос
Оказался ли Вам полезным наш сайт?
Всего ответов: 402

Пользователи

Онлайн всего: 1
Гостей: 1
Пользователей: 0

 Каталог статей 
Главная » Статьи » Решение задач на C++ к лекциям » Операторы цикла и операторы передачи управления

PDA-версия страницы

Задача №7

Вычислить сумму ряда S с погрешностью эпсилон, задаваемой с клавиатуры.
Вывести количество итераций, сделанных при вычислении. Если вычислить сумму S с погрешностью эпсилон невозможно,
вывести сообщение и завершить выполнение программы.



float s=0, eps, Fp; //Сумма, погрешность, н-ый член ряда
int n=1, iter=0; //iter-количество итераций
cout<<"Vvedite pogreshost\n";
cin>>eps;
Fp=eps;
while(fabs(Fp)>=eps)
{
 Fp=(pow(-1.0, 1.0*(n-1))/pow(1.0*n, 1.0*(3+1/n)));
 if(fabs(Fp)<eps)break;
 s=s+Fp;
 n++;
 iter++;
}
if(iter==0)
 cout<<"Vichislit nevozmojno";
else
{
cout<<"Summa "<<s<<'\n';
cout<<"Kol-vo iteracyi "<<iter;
}


Дано натуральное число N. Вычислить



int m, k, N;
float S=0, A;
cout<<"Vvedite naturalnoe chislo\n";
cin>>N;

for(k=1; k<=N; k++)
{
  A=1;
  for(m=1; m<=(2*k); m++)
  A*=cos((m+1)/(2*k));
  S+=pow(-1.0, 1.0*(k+1))*A;
}

cout<<"\nS="<<S;

Категория: Операторы цикла и операторы передачи управления | Добавил: Admin (26.09.2011)
Просмотров: 1663 | Рейтинг: 0.0/0
Всего комментариев: 0
Добавлять комментарии могут только зарегистрированные пользователи.
[ Регистрация | Вход ]

Помочь сайту!
рублей WMR
WebMoney на кошелек R407507742179

Закладки

Поиск по сайту

Друзья сайта

Ссылки

Разное
Система Orphus

Copyright H-L-L.RU © 2017
Сделать бесплатный сайт с uCoz